Understanding Six Sigma Metrics: The Foundation of Project Success
Understanding Six Sigma Metrics is essential for any project aiming for excellence and success. This data-driven methodology, rooted in Lean Six Sigma principles, provides a structured framework to identify and eliminate defects, drive process improvements, and achieve remarkable results. By focusing on customer satisfaction and process efficiency, six sigma certifications, like the well-respected Six Sigma Black Belt level, equip professionals with powerful tools to measure and enhance performance.
The Six Sigma methodology involves defining, measuring, analyzing, improving, and controlling (DMAIC) processes, ensuring that each step is optimized for quality and efficiency. Relevant metrics and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) are at the heart of this approach, offering tangible ways to gauge progress and impact. Through rigorous training and hands-on experience, professionals learn to interpret data, identify root causes of issues, and implement sustainable solutions, ultimately revolutionizing projects and organizations alike.
Key Performance Indicators (KPIs): Tracking Progress and Results
In the realm of Six Sigma,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) serve as vital metrics to track and measure project success. These KPIs are essential tools for professionals with Six Sigma certifications, such as Green Belts and Black Belts, who aim to enhance process efficiency and deliver remarkable results. By defining measurable goals and objectives, KPIs provide a clear roadmap for teams navigating the lean Six Sigma methodology. For instance, in a manufacturing setting, a KPI could be the reduction of production defects by a certain percentage, thereby improving overall quality.
The power of Six Sigma lies in its ability to transform these indicators into actionable insights. Through rigorous data analysis and statistical techniques, teams can identify root causes of issues and make data-driven decisions. This iterative process ensures that every project remains on track, and adjustments are made based on measurable results. Whether it’s optimizing production lines or streamlining service delivery, Six Sigma training equips professionals with the skills to interpret KPIs and drive continuous improvement within their organizations.
Implementing Lean Six Sigma Principles for Optimal Measurement
Implementing Lean Six Sigma principles offers a powerful framework for organizations to optimize their measurement strategies and drive project success. By combining the efficiency-focused methods of Lean with the data-driven approach of Six Sigma, businesses can achieve remarkable improvements in processes and outcomes. This comprehensive methodology involves defining, measuring, analyzing, improving, and controlling (DMAIC) various aspects of a project or business operation.
For instance, a company aiming to enhance its customer satisfaction ratings can leverage Six Sigma training and certification for their team members, including the appointment of a Six Sigma Black Belt. They would then employ tools like process mapping, statistical analysis, and root cause identification to uncover inefficiencies and potential issues. This data-centric approach ensures that decisions are based on facts rather than assumptions, leading to more effective solutions. The Six Sigma methodology also encourages a culture of continuous improvement, where every project is an opportunity to refine processes and deliver better results, ultimately elevating the organization’s performance and competitiveness.
